What is PET? (Polyethylene Terephthalate) – PET is a thermoplastic material.  Information technology can be difficult to bond PET with many adhesives, as a issue, Permabond developed specialty adhesives to allow bonding PET without pre-treating.  PET is easy to recyclable so information technology is commonly used every bit disposable packaging.  The recycling symbol is 1 inside the triangle.  Some PET is glass filled or mineral filled.

How to Bond PET?

In addition to adhesion to PET, several other parameters are mostly involved in selecting the all-time adhesive. Understanding the solvent and temperature resistance of the adhesives is especially relevant in selecting the best type of product.

Permabond TA46XX Series bonds PET that is untreated.  For the highest bond strength without pre-treatment, these structural acrylics would be the kickoff choice.  Permabond TA46xx series are structural acrylic adhesives, which provide proficient resistance to polar solvents and very good resistance to non-polar solvents.

All Permabond cyanoacrylate adhesives bond PET when Permabond Popular primer is used first.  Permabond 105 and 2050 provide the highest strength.  Cyanoacrylates are often desired due to the fast set times, even so, they provide poor resistance to polar solvents.  They do provide good resistance to not-polar solvents.

The temperature resistance of both the TA4610 and cyanoacrylates exceed the temperature resistance of PET.

UV curable adhesives and two-part epoxies such equally ET515 or modified epoxy such as MT3809 bond PET that has been flame, corona, or plasma treated.

Tips for surface preparation and bonding:

For untreated PET there are several options.

  1.  Bond every bit received with Permabond TA4605 or TA4610
  2. Prime with Permabond POP and use a cyanoacrylate adhesive.  Note that POP only increases agglutinative when using a cyanoacrylate, therefore it won't increase adhesion of other adhesive types.
  3. Flame, corona or plasma treat the PET surface.  Afterwards handling, about adhesives types will provide some adhesion.

Properties of PET

  • Surface energy: 44mJ/thousand²
  • Maximum service temperature: 70°C
  • Melting temperature: 250°C

PET Uses

  • Packaging, plastic bottles
  • Woven materials such every bit sailcloth
  • Disposable medical devices
  • Films and wraps
